HLTH 2100

Community Health & Wellness for Educators

Catalog description

The focus of this course is on the overall health & wellness with an Anishinaabe perspective of the early childhood-6th grade elementary school community. Development of teaching strategies appropriate for the holistic health and wellness including physical education activities, healthy nutritional choices, mental health, and spirituality for a balanced sense of self that will be appropriate for early childhood through elementary school children. Discussion will be about the prevention of drugs, alcohol, and tobacco use, reduced risk and control of diseases and the health and wellness in the communities. An introduction to the regulations, standards, policies, and procedures, prevention techniques, and early childhood curriculum related to health, safety, and nutrition. Early Child Development students complete fifteen (15) hours of field experience. Elementary Education students complete ten (10) hours of field experience.
